WebIf an original Church Gresley made jar had lettering that was damaged or just simply irregular, there was a paintress who over painted the letter in black before firing, which explains the often found heavy lettering on some letters on genuine jars. Earthenware manufacturer at the Pool Potteries, Church Gresley, Burton-on-Trent. Mason, Cash & Co. was established in 1901 by Thomas Cash who retained the 'Mason' name of the previous owner. The business was incorporated as Mason, Cash & Co. Ltd in 1941 and continued to produce its utilitarian wares throughout the Second World War. sims 4 more classmatesWebHISTORY. In 1135, Willam de Gresley built a small priory, which was dedicated to St George. The priory fell into decay after 1536 and only the nave survived, which became the Parish Church of Gresley. ...
